Sharda Vinod Sakpal, 48, from Mumbai, never imagined she would become a leader. “I have grown to be like a son to my parents and a pillar for my late brother’s family, supporting them both financially and emotionally. I feel a deep pride when my grown-up son, who is now an architect, seeks my advice. Once, I was the most timid girl in my family, but today I am a confident leader who thinks not just of myself, but of 10 to 11 artisans and their livelihoods every day. I make my own decisions without worrying about what others might think. Looking back, I see a strong, bright Sharda who has grown in courage, responsibility, and heart.”
Her journey began with responsibility landing squarely on her shoulders. She began working in a diamond factory but after 11years, the factory closed. Determined to support her family, Sharda began stitching blouses from home. The work was irregular, the income modest, but her dedication, patience, and skill set her apart. Her perseverance led her to join Nirman Collective, where she built a reputation as a talented and reliable tailor over more than a decade.

In 2023, when Nirman reorganized into two groups. Sharda hesitated at the thought of stepping into leadership. Yet she slowly embraced the role of Cooperative Manager for Nischay Cooperative. Balancing family responsibilities, she also became a steady, guiding presence for her team of artisans.
Shy and soft-spoken by nature, Sharda found courage through the encouragement of her family, her team, and her mentor, Bhakti Didi, MarketPlace Production Manager. She grew into her role with patience, empathy, and collaboration, ensuring every artisan in her cooperative thrives. Along the way, she strengthened her skills in communication, problem-solving, and resilience.
Sharda cherishes her financial independence, the respect of her family, and the pride of nurturing her team. Looking ahead, she dreams of traveling across India, exploring new places, and continuing to lead her cooperative with warmth, positivity, and teamwork at the heart of everything she does.
